I am currently in process of rounding up parts to build me my very own turbo Regal. I'm new to the Buick family, I grew up a diehard Mopar and Chevy guy. Are there any difference between the turbos used on a 82 TR and a 81 TTA? I have one of each with Qjet intake plenums, and would like to use the better one for my 3.8 Regal. I have heard that the TTA turbo is a little larger since it was on a factory 301T, but I wanted some better input. I noticed the TTA turbo isnt an exact match as far as exhaust placement and such, but I do have a friend whos a metal fabricator, so no worries there.

Another question I have is regarding the Qjet used on the TR and TTA's. It has a vacuum controlled power valve, and I cant find one of those carbs to save my life. Would it be possible to mod a regular Qjet with either a vacuum switch or boost operated solenoid to accomplish the same?? Congrats and welcome to the insanity. There is one guy that's put a 301 turbo on a 3.8. I don't remember if it was this site or turbobuicks.com. It's not an easy thing to do but he seemed happy with the results. Are you planning to use a computer system or not?
 
I would like to build the setup without using the computer, as the ESC harness and related parts are long gone. Any suggestions??
 
Without some sort of spark/knock control you'll kill the engine. Even if you just run the 78 esc it's all you need. There are other options such as aftermarket, MSD ect but you need to run some sort of detonation sensor and timing control.
